    www.wired.com 404

    1 February 2005 by bn
    Filed under geeky

    wired 404

    playing with sharpreader (rss aggregator, recommended by aditya), i left on of the default feeds: wired news. the feed was showing a “URL error” with extended text showing a 404. “hmm.. someone hosed the xml.” hit http://www.wired.com/news_drop/netcenter/netcenter.rdf with a browser. yup, 404. up one level? 404. up another to /news_drop? 404. wow. up to the root? 404. maybe it’s a CDN’s fault. verified with the command line HEAD that ships with perl’s LWP.

    > HEAD http://www.wired.com/

    404 Not Found
    Connection: close
    Date: Tue, 01 Feb 2005 15:50:42 GMT
    Server: Apache
    Content-Type: text/html
    Client-Date: Tue, 01 Feb 2005 15:50:42 GMT
    Client-Peer: 209.202.221.21:80
    Client-Response-Num: 1
    P3P: CP=”IDC DSP COR CURa ADMa DEVa CUSa PSAa IVAa CONo OUR IND UNI STA”

    i’m sure there are people madly watching cnet news for a sidebar on the outage.
